What companies run services between Alicante, Spain and Cheste, Valencia, Spain?

You can take a train from Alacant/Alicante Terminal to Cheste via Valencia-Estacio Del Nord and València-Estació Del Nord in around 3h 29m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Alicante to Cheste via Valencia - Bus Station, Estació d'Autobusos de València, and València Plaça d'Espanya in around 3h 59m.
